On 08/06/2013 04:00 PM, Craig Ringer wrote:
> On 08/06/2013 01:56 PM, Vlad Arkhipov wrote:
>> Hello,
>>
>> We are suffering from a long-standing issue with autovacuuming/vacuuming
>> system catalogs on the production server. We are actively using
>> temporary tables in the legacy application, so system catalogs grows
>> unbounded in time. Autovacuum does not remove dead tuples and neither do
>> the manual vacuum. We are running PostgreSQL 9.2.4 on Linux 2.6.18 x86_64.
>>
>> Nobody's holding an open transaction for long periods.
> Got any prepared transactions?
>
> SELECT * FROM pg_prepared_xacts;
>
> SHOW max_prepared_transactions;

dcdb=# select * from pg_prepared_xacts; transaction | gid | prepared | owner | database
-------------+-----+----------+-------+----------
(0 rows)

dcdb=# show max_prepared_transactions; max_prepared_transactions
--------------------------- 100
(1 row)
